Abstract: Two different mechanically agitated reactor vessels in mini scale size have been developed and fabricated to produce biodiesel . Esterification and transeterification routes have been chosen as the production process. Both refined bleached deodorized (cooking oil) and used cooking oil have been tested for the reliability of the reactor vessels. This paper will describe the engineering design for the reactor vessel development beginning at the stoichiometric equations for the production process and the thermal energy balance to the detail engineering including the equipment selection and fabrication in order to meet the design and objective specifications.
